Downer EDI  (OTCPK:DNERY) Change In Receivables Explanation

1. Accounts Receivable are created when a customer has received a product but has not yet paid for that product. Days Sales Outstanding measures of the average number of days that a company takes to collect revenue after a sale has been made. It is a financial ratio that illustrates how well a company's Accounts Receivable are being managed.

Downer EDI's Days Sales Outstanding for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as:

Days Sales Outstanding
=Accounts Receivable/Revenue*Days in Period
=1173.621/3206.379*91
=66.80

2. In Ben Graham's calculation of liquidation value, Downer EDI's accounts receivable are only considered to be worth 75% of book value:

Downer EDI's liquidation value for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as:

Liquidation Value
=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ities-Total Liabilities+(0.75 * Accounts Receivable)+(0.5 * Total Inventories)
=461.661-2612.492+0.75 * 1173.621+0.5 * 129.701
=-1,206

Downer EDI Business Description

Other Exchanges DNE:GermanyDOW:Australia
Address 39 Delhi Road, Level 2, Triniti III, Triniti Business Campus, North Ryde, Sydney, NSW, AUS, 2113
Downer conducts construction and maintenance in the transport, technology and communications, utilities, rail, and defense segments. The future of Downer is focused on urban services, with mining and higher-risk construction businesses exited. Downer has strong relationships with local and state governments that outsource operational and management activities, ensuring a relatively consistent stream of recurring contract work. The transport segment contributes the majority of earnings.
